Trial opens for Massachusetts man facing 130 child-sex charges

By ADAM GORLICK. Associated Press


NORTHAMPTON, Mass. (July 8, 2001 1:09 p.m. EDT) - Many local parents
considered Christopher Reardon to be truly trustworthy, with a resume
that included youth minister, Boy Scout leader, YMCA swim coach. But his
upstanding image and the serenity of the community of Middleton were
shattered last summer when two boys accused him of molestation.

Within days, the police investigation blossomed into what prosecutors
say is the state's largest ever child-molestation case. Reardon, 29, has
pleaded innocent to 130 charges - including rape, molestation and
disseminating pornography - involving 29 boys.

Jury selection for his trial is set to begin Monday in Northampton. The
trial was moved more than 100 miles away from Middleton, about 20 miles
north of Boston, out of concern he wouldn't get an impartial jury close
to home. Although Reardon has maintained his innocence, people in
Middleton say their community won't heal unless he is convicted and put
away for life.

"The whole town can't wait to get this over with so we can move on,"
said Susan Santa Barbara, a third-grade teacher who taught catechism
classes with Reardon at St. Agnes Church. "A lot of people are thinking
why we even need a trial. We know he's guilty, so let's just put him
away." Police say he admitted molesting some of the children and using
pornography to lure the boys.

According to court records, police confiscated at least two dozen
pornographic videos, photographs of nude children, inflatable dolls and
sex toys from Reardon's home and church office. The documents also say
they found a videotape of Reardon masturbating with a boy in the church
rectory.

Lawyers for both sides did not return calls seeking comment.

Santa Barbara said her two sons were not among the alleged victims, but
she said they knew Reardon through church and scouting programs and now
she's no longer the regular churchgoer she used to be.

"It's just too eerie to walk into that church where he was molesting
those boys," she said. "But the issue comes up everywhere. You'll be at
a barbecue or at the market, and someone is talking about it. It's
really shocked our community."

Prosecutors plan to call 18 of the boys as witnesses during the trial,
which Superior Court Judge Isaac Borenstein says could last two months.
"I feel so sorry for those kids," said Nancy Jones, who taught Reardon
how to swim when he was a boy. Her children aren't among Reardon's
accusers.

"When a parent heard that Chris was going to take a bunch of scouts
somewhere, it was a seal of approval," Jones said. "It's hard to be
suspicious of someone who appeared to be doing so much good." That
squeaky-clean image may have allowed the alleged abuse to go on for an
extended period, some experts say. Prosecutors say the abuse began in
1996.

"Sometimes adults won't pick up on hints of abuse dropped by a child,
especially if they point to someone of high standing in a community,"
said Ervin Staub, a social child psychology professor at the University
of Massachusetts in Amherst. "And if the boys trusted him, they may have
felt like they had a shared secret they didn't want to reveal." Some
Middleton residents say the case has caused them to be more in tune with
how children are acting.

"If there's a behavior problem or someone seems to be acting out in a
strange way, you say in the back of your mind 'where is this coming
from?'" said Jones, who is also a sixth-grade teacher. "It's not that
everyone suspects that child has been abused, but it's something that
just pops into your head now."
